Douglas Laing, the independent Scottish bottler and whisky maker, surprises fans with a new edition of its Timorous Beastie line. Known for its sweet Highland character, the whisky now gets an unexpected smoky edge.
This release, called Timorous Beastie Phantom Smoke, marks the first time the Highland malt has been peated. While it remains a blend of Highland single malts, careful aging in Crocodile Casks adds a unique depth. These barrels are named for their deeply charred interiors—patterns reminiscent of crocodile skin.
Alongside the heavy char, a lightly peated whisky has been introduced, lending a delicate smoky layer that balances the traditional sweetness of the Highland style.
“Scott Morrison, Senior Brand Manager at Douglas Laing, says this bold move shows a different side to the beloved little mouse.”
